ruff
[ty] Support publishing diagnostics in the server
#18309
Merged

[ty] Support publishing diagnostics in the server #18309

dhruvmanila merged 10 commits into main from dhruv/publish-diagnostics
dhruvmanila
dhruvmanila dhruvmanila added server
dhruvmanila dhruvmanila added ty
github-actions
dhruvmanila dhruvmanila force pushed from 4ed53ac3 to 86bde6d9 118 days ago
dhruvmanila dhruvmanila marked this pull request as ready for review 118 days ago
dhruvmanila dhruvmanila requested a review from carljm carljm 118 days ago
dhruvmanila dhruvmanila requested a review from MichaReiser MichaReiser 118 days ago
dhruvmanila dhruvmanila requested a review from AlexWaygood AlexWaygood 118 days ago
dhruvmanila dhruvmanila requested a review from sharkdp sharkdp 118 days ago
dhruvmanila dhruvmanila requested a review from dcreager dcreager 118 days ago
dhruvmanila dhruvmanila removed review request from dcreager dcreager 118 days ago
dhruvmanila dhruvmanila removed review request from carljm carljm 118 days ago
dhruvmanila dhruvmanila removed review request from sharkdp sharkdp 118 days ago
dhruvmanila dhruvmanila removed review request from AlexWaygood AlexWaygood 118 days ago
MichaReiser
MichaReiser approved these changes on 2025-05-26
MichaReiser
MichaReiser commented on 2025-05-26
MichaReiser MichaReiser requested a review from MichaReiser MichaReiser 118 days ago
dhruvmanila dhruvmanila force pushed from d6b28cfe to e76575a3 117 days ago
dhruvmanila
MichaReiser
MichaReiser commented on 2025-05-27
dhruvmanila [ty] Support publishing diagnostics in the server
652e7909
dhruvmanila Add `Diagnostics` to make the cell diagnostics explicit
4af00b96
dhruvmanila Add `Session::project_db_or_default`
cc78105d
dhruvmanila Use existing `client_capabilities` method
94631254
dhruvmanila Inline `snapshot.query()`
25b166bc
dhruvmanila Publish diagnostics on `DidChangeWatchedFiles`
d77cd30f
dhruvmanila Match against file names
51b09147
dhruvmanila Update `apply_changes` to return `ChangeResult`
a680ecbc
dhruvmanila Add common `publish_diagnostics` function
fc2d7250
dhruvmanila dhruvmanila force pushed from 3794acee to fc2d7250 116 days ago
dhruvmanila
dhruvmanila commented on 2025-05-28
dhruvmanila
dhruvmanila commented on 2025-05-28
dhruvmanila dhruvmanila requested a review from MichaReiser MichaReiser 116 days ago
MichaReiser
MichaReiser approved these changes on 2025-05-28
dhruvmanila Address final review comments
6f1591e6
dhruvmanila dhruvmanila merged 48c425c1 into main 116 days ago
dhruvmanila dhruvmanila deleted the dhruv/publish-diagnostics branch 116 days ago

Login to write a write a comment.

Login via GitHub

Reviewers
Assignees
No one assigned
Labels
Milestone